WWE Raw took place at the Allstate Arena in Chicago, IL, on Monday. The main event of the evening was supposed to be the champion, Sami Zayn, versus the challenger, the American Nightmare, Cody Rhodes, for the Undisputed WWE Championship. After a vicious attack on Rhodes before the match, however, the status of the main event was in question. Luckily for GM Adam Pearce and those in attendance, there was a worthy replacement who lived just 20 minutes away.

The Career Killer Strikes Again

Gunther

The night began with a bit of a heated backstage exchange between Rhodes and Zayn. As Zayn walked away, Gunther, known as the Career Killer, attacked Rhodes and powered bombed him through a table. Gunther approached Zayn and informed the current champ that his problem now lies with the Career Killer. The segment appeared to be wrapping up, but Gunther had one final act.

Rhodes was left bleeding from the ear as the Career Killer attempted to live up to that nickname. As a result, the American Nightmare could not compete in the main event.

The Best In The World Returns

Pearce informed Zayn, who figured he would now get a night off, that the championship match promised to the people of Chicago would still proceed. Zayn would head to the ring approximately an hour later, still not knowing who his opponent was. As the crowd chanted the name of their hometown hero, the camera cut to the backstage area, a gate rose, and then the Best in the World, CM Punk, emerged.

The crowd erupted as Punk made his way to the ring, and they sang the lyrics to his entrance song, Cult of Personality. The Best in the World was back home in WWE for the first time in three months and in his backyard of Chicago. It felt like the night would be his, and indeed it was as he put Zayn to sleep and became the WWE Champion for the first time since 2013.

After the match, Punk looked into the camera and said, “I’ll be home in 20 minutes, babe,” before heading home to his wife, AJ Lee, as the champion once again.

A Furious Sami Zayn Speaks Post-Match

Zayn had been waiting for this opportunity for over 20 years, and in a little over 20 minutes, it was over. A frustrated Zayn expressed his feelings shortly after the battle, and he did not mince words.

This situation is far from over, as Zayn surely will not stand for letting 24 years of work go down the drain after a reign of just nine days. CM Punk is now the face of SmackDown and should appear this upcoming Friday. Zayn will probably end up face-to-face with Punk if that happens, and if it does, WWE security will definitely earn their paychecks.

Zayn made some interesting points during his rant. It does suck that he was only able to enjoy having the ultimate prize in WWE for just nine days. Additionally, he lost the title to a man who has been out of action for over three months, as Zayn mentioned. These are the breaks in WWE sometimes, though, and this is clearly what the live crowd and many fans at home wanted.

There have been some fans accusing Punk of being a part-timer now, which is not true. There is a huge difference between being a part-timer and taking time off. Punk falls into the latter category, as he took the post-WrestleMania break, as many stars have done in the past. Now that Punk has returned and is once again champ, he will likely make his regular appearances.

Now, we wait to see what happens next. Zayn will likely want his rematch, Rhodes (once cleared) will want the match he had to withdraw from, and Gunther made it clear he wants his shot at the title. There is plenty of drama and unanswered questions surrounding the WWE Championship. Perhaps those questions will be answered this coming Friday.
